What is Image Plagiarism in SEO?

The term plagiarism means copying someone else’s word and presenting it without giving credit to the content creator. Similarly, Image plagiarism is copying images, pictures, and clip arts of someone else’s hard work. Thousands of internet users copy each other’s images and upload them by giving their watermark on photos. But they are not aware that links and information connected to that photo can provide automated details about the plagiarized image. This move can harm SEO because content creators use it to report  which itself gives the worst impact. It harms the quality of content and is devalued your site rankings in SERPs. Nonetheless, it also represents poor quality of content presentation and clear rejection by the audience for which they are copying those images. Not only do they impact the quality but also the overall impression of work.
